Install the Anti-tip Mounting Screws
The wall oven can tlp when the door is
open. The antl-tip
mounting screws supplied with the
wall oven must be installed to prevent tipping of the wall
oven and injury to persons.
A. The mounting holes in the side trims may be used as a
template to locate the appliance
mounting screw holes (see
figure 8).
B. Use the two screws supplied to fix the appliance
to the
cabinet.
Figure 8
6. Checking Operation
Your model is equipped with an Electronic
Oven Control
Each of the functions has been factory
checked before
shipping. However, it is suggested that you verify the
operation
of the electronic
oven controls once more. Refer to
the Use and Care Guide for operation.
.
2.
3_
Remove all items from the inside of the oven.
Turn on the power to the oven (Refer to your Use & Care
Guide.)
Verify the operation
of the electronic
oven controls:
Bake- Verify that this function makes the oven hot. 20
seconds after turning oven on, open the door and you
should feel heat coming from the oven.
Broil-
When the oven is set to BROIL, the upper element in
the oven should become red.
Convection
(some models)-When
the oven is set for
a convection
baking or roasting, both elements cycle on
and oF alternately
and the convection
fan will run. The
convection
fan wilt stop running when the oven door is
opened.

5. Leveling the Wall Oven
1.
Install an oven rack in the
center of the lower oven
(see Figure 9).
9.
Place a level on the rack.
Take 2 readings with the
level placed diagonally
in one direction and
then the other. Use
wood shims under the
,,vail oven to level if
necessary.
Figure 9
iMPORTANT
NOTE
A coollng fan inside the upper rear part above
the oven (some models)
provides cooling of the
oven electrical
and eJectronlc components.
If the
oven has been operating
at high temperatures,
the fan will continue to run after the oven is
turned off.
